In 2025 how much does it cost to hire a tutor in Atlanta, GA?
Hiring a tutor in Atlanta, GA on Care.com will cost an average of $21.30 per hour as of February 2025. This rate may vary depending on the experience each tutor has, the subject you need help with, and how often you will require tutoring.

What does a Atlanta, GA tutor do?
Generally, the term tutor refers to someone who helps students better understand an academic subject such as chemistry, math or English. The responsibilities a tutor can take on can vary. Some may simply help their students with areas of a subject they struggle with by instructing them and others may choose to help with homework or to review projects the student works on.
